There are 2 other ideas I do think Tracer would be perfect in creating:

1. Based on Black Hawk Down, and making Vegas the Mogadishu of the NTTR map. In some ways it would be kind of like the Vegas Extraction mission, but with a lot more smaller “insurgent” units raising hell, and trying to interfere with our objective. It may also be beneficial to limit the amount of players.

2. Lastly is a Behind Enemy Lines, except this takes place on the Black Sea Map, and may consist of encircled Army units in danger of obliterated. Extraction would be necessary along with stopping large scale enemy re-enforcements and the CAP & CAS the said enemy would require.

I think both of these scenarios would benefit from heavy penalties for taking out civilians, or having a “Neutral Force” to substitute for civilians. I wish there was way to do a player "ime-out" penalty as well, like you couldn't re-join for 10-15 minutes.
